Understanding Frankincense Oil: What Makes It Work?
Walking through any ancient market in Oman or Somalia, you’d witness something extraordinary: the harvest of frankincense, a tradition spanning over 5,000 years. But what exactly is this precious resin that commanded such reverence it was gifted to royalty?
Frankincense is derived from the Boswellia tree family, with four primary species dominating the market: Boswellia serrata (India), Boswellia carterii/sacra (Somalia, Oman), Boswellia frereana (Somalia), and Boswellia neglecta (East Africa). Each species offers distinct chemical profiles and therapeutic properties.
The magic lies in boswellic acids – pentacyclic triterpene compounds that research shows can stimulate collagen production, reduce inflammatory markers, and protect against oxidative stress. A study published in Molecules journal demonstrated frankincense’s remarkable anti-inflammatory and wound-healing capacities, validating centuries of traditional use.
What separates quality frankincense from mediocre products? Three factors matter most: the Boswellia species used, the extraction method (steam distillation preserves the most therapeutic compounds), and purity testing. According to aromatherapy expert Robert Tisserand, true therapeutic-grade frankincense should undergo GC-MS testing to verify its chemical composition.
The Science Behind Frankincense for Skin
Your skin’s dermis contains specialized cells called fibroblasts – think of them as your skin’s construction crew. These workers build collagen (providing structure) and elastin (giving skin its bounce-back ability). As we age, these cells slow down production, leading to wrinkles, sagging, and loss of firmness.
Here’s where frankincense becomes fascinating. Research from Healthline indicates that boswellic acids can upregulate the genes responsible for collagen synthesis, essentially giving your fibroblasts a productivity boost. One clinical study showed participants experienced improved skin elasticity and reduced fine lines after topical application of frankincense compounds.
Additionally, frankincense contains α-pinene and limonene, compounds with proven anti-inflammatory properties. This makes it effective not just for aging concerns, but also for calming irritated skin, reducing redness, and supporting the skin’s healing process.
How to Choose the Best Frankincense Oil for Your Skin
1. Identify Your Skin Concern
Different frankincense species excel at different tasks. Boswellia serrata, with its higher boswellic acid content, targets deep wrinkles and collagen support. Boswellia carterii offers a balanced approach, suitable for overall anti-aging and skin refinement. Boswellia frereana provides the gentlest option for sensitive skin types.
2. Verify Purity and Testing
Never compromise on quality when it comes to what you’re putting on your face. Look for oils that provide:
- Batch-specific GC-MS reports (chemical analysis)
- Third-party testing verification
- USDA Organic certification (when possible)
- Clear botanical name on label
3. Check the Extraction Method
Steam distillation is the gold standard for frankincense essential oils, preserving therapeutic compounds without chemical residues. Some companies offer CO₂ extracts, which capture even more boswellic acids but come at a premium price. Avoid oils labeled simply as “frankincense fragrance oil” – these are synthetic and lack therapeutic value.
4. Consider the Bottle and Packaging
Frankincense oxidizes when exposed to light and air. Quality brands package their oils in dark amber or cobalt glass bottles with tight-fitting caps. Plastic bottles or clear glass suggest lower quality standards.
5. Evaluate Price vs. Value
While doTERRA and Young Living command premium prices, budget options like US Organic and Plant Therapy offer comparable purity at fraction of the cost. The key isn’t spending the most – it’s finding genuine, tested oils from reputable sources. A $15 certified organic oil often outperforms a $50 marketing-heavy brand.
6. Read the Fine Print
Does the label say “100% pure”? Does it list the botanical name? Is there mention of dilution or carrier oils? These details separate authentic therapeutic oils from diluted products masquerading as pure frankincense.
7. Start with Smaller Bottles
Essential oils have shelf lives. A 10ml bottle used within 6-12 months maintains potency better than a 4 oz bottle that oxidizes over 2+ years. Start small, especially when testing a new brand.
Frankincense Carrier Oil Dilution: Safe Application Guide
This is crucial: never apply pure frankincense essential oil directly to your face. Essential oils are highly concentrated plant compounds that can cause burns, irritation, or sensitization when used undiluted.
Standard Dilution Ratios
According to updated 2026 safety guidelines from HiQili, follow these ratios:
For Facial Application (1% dilution):
- 1 drop frankincense oil per 1 teaspoon (5ml) carrier oil
- Ideal for sensitive skin and daily use
- Perfect for eye area and delicate skin
For Body Application (2-3% dilution):
- 2-3 drops frankincense per 1 teaspoon carrier oil
- Suitable for arms, legs, chest
- Can be increased to 5% for tough areas like elbows
For Targeted Treatment (3-5% dilution):
- 3-5 drops per teaspoon carrier oil
- Use on specific problem areas (scars, dark spots)
- Not recommended for sensitive skin
Best Carrier Oils for Frankincense
Your carrier oil choice matters as much as the frankincense itself:
Jojoba Oil 🌿
Closely mimics skin’s natural sebum, making it ideal for all skin types. Non-comedogenic, absorbs quickly, and won’t clog pores.
Sweet Almond Oil 🌰
Lightweight and vitamin E-rich, perfect for mature skin. Helps frankincense penetrate deeply while providing additional nourishment.
Rosehip Seed Oil 🌹
Packed with vitamin A and essential fatty acids. Combines beautifully with frankincense for maximum anti-aging impact.
Argan Oil ✨
Luxurious and packed with antioxidants. Ideal for dry, aging skin when mixed with frankincense for nighttime treatment.
Mixing Instructions
- Choose a dark glass bottle (1 oz or 2 oz size works well)
- Add your carrier oil first
- Drop in frankincense essential oil using the ratios above
- Cap tightly and shake gently to combine
- Label with date – use within 6 months
Pro Tip: Add vitamin E oil (1-2 capsules squeezed into mixture) to extend shelf life and boost antioxidant benefits.

Common Mistakes to Avoid with Frankincense Oil
After talking with dozens of frankincense users, I’ve noticed recurring mistakes that undermine results. Here’s what to avoid:
Mistake #1: Using Undiluted Oil
I can’t stress this enough – pure essential oils are too concentrated for direct skin contact. Even one drop of undiluted frankincense can cause chemical burns on sensitive facial skin.
Mistake #2: Expecting Overnight Results
Frankincense works at the cellular level, stimulating collagen production gradually. Realistic timelines: minor improvements at 4 weeks, noticeable changes at 8-12 weeks. Patience is crucial.
Mistake #3: Buying Based on Price Alone
The cheapest option often contains synthetic fragrances or heavy dilution. Conversely, the most expensive isn’t automatically superior. Focus on purity testing and certifications.
Mistake #4: Storing Improperly
Heat, light, and air are essential oil enemies. Store your frankincense in a cool, dark place (not the bathroom!) with caps tightly sealed. Oxidized oil loses therapeutic value and can irritate skin.
Mistake #5: Ignoring Species Differences
Not all Boswellia species are created equal. Research which species addresses your specific concerns before purchasing.
Mistake #6: Mixing with Incompatible Products
Frankincense plays nicely with most skincare, but avoid using immediately after harsh chemical peels or retinoids. Give skin 24 hours between intensive treatments.
Frankincense Oil Safety and Contraindications
While frankincense is generally safe, certain situations require caution:
Avoid if:
- Pregnant or breastfeeding (consult healthcare provider first)
- Taking blood-thinning medications (frankincense may enhance effects)
- Scheduled for surgery within 2 weeks
- Under 12 years old (use kid-safe dilutions only)
Watch for:
- Allergic reactions (rare but possible)
- Photosensitivity (though frankincense isn’t phototoxic, carrier oils like citrus-based ones are)
- Interaction with certain medications
Storage Safety:
- Keep away from children and pets
- Store in original dark glass containers
- Dispose of oxidized oils properly
- Never consume without professional guidance
According to Medical News Today, while frankincense shows promising therapeutic potential, proper dilution and patch testing remain essential for safe use.
Sustainable Sourcing: Why It Matters
Frankincense trees face increasing pressure from overharvesting, drought, and habitat loss. Boswellia populations have declined significantly in recent decades, raising conservation concerns.
What You Can Do:
- Choose brands with transparent sourcing practices
- Look for Fair Trade certifications
- Support companies investing in Boswellia tree regeneration
- Avoid suspiciously cheap frankincense (often indicates unsustainable harvesting)
DoTERRA’s Co-Impact Sourcing program and similar initiatives help ensure harvesters receive fair compensation while protecting Boswellia habitats for future generations. When you invest in sustainably sourced frankincense, you’re not just buying skincare – you’re supporting communities and ecosystems.
